


Paranormal Survivor
Don't Invite Them In
Season 1 Episode 2 of 10
Supernatural experiences, continuing with members of the public who discovered it is never a good idea to allow a ghost to enter your life
Paranormal Survivor airs on Sky History HD at 12:00 AM, Thursday 27 March.
Topics
News ➝ Current Affairs
Documentary